DETROIT, MI — W.I.S.E. Partnership is proud to announce a full lineup of free summer youth programming designed to spark creativity, confidence, and community connection. All programs are inclusive and free to participants.

Children's & Young Founders Business Fair The season opens at the W.I.S.E. Central Hub, 2700 W. Chicago Blvd, with the Annual Family Summer Celebration on Saturday, June 6, noon to 5 p.m. The headlining event is Detroit's only Acton Children's Business Fair — a nationally recognized program where youth ages 5–17 can apply for a free booth to sell inventions, artwork, baked goods, and more. Prizes are awarded for Best Pitch, Best Presentation, and Best Overall Product. Every participant is acknowledged.

W.I.S.E. Etiquette Workshop & High Tea The W.I.S.E. Etiquette Workshop is a one-day experience in proper dining, poise, and social skills, culminating in a formal high tea at a local teahouse. Open to girls ages 12–17, each participant receives etiquette books and a complimentary fascinator to wear to the event.

Kids Art Club Kids Art Club (ages 9–18) introduces youth to mosaic tile making, fiber arts, drawing, and painting. Tiles created by participants will be permanently displayed in the W.I.S.E. Echoes of the Community garden. Award-winning artist Taylor Childs is leading the experience.

Echoes in Harmony Youth Choir The Echoes in Harmony Youth Choir launches June 15, rehearsing Mondays and Wednesdays from 3 to 5 p.m. No auditions required — only a desire to sing. Director Ms. Renee Conley is committed to developing every young voice.

Power of Our Voice The highlight of the summer is Power of Our Voice, W.I.S.E.'s flagship youth arts and activism program, now in partnership with Grow Detroit's Young Talent. Guided by professional artists and educators, students explore activism through multiple art forms and present their work to the community and city officials at summer's end.

"There is a place for them here, and it will never cost them more than commitment." — Barbara Kellom, Executive Director, W.I.S.E. Partnership

About W.I.S.E. Partnership W.I.S.E. Partnership is a Detroit-based 501(c)(3) nonprofit with more than 25 years serving Detroit's west side through free programming in the arts, entrepreneurship, workforce development, civic engagement, and wellness.
